UV Cured Polyurethane

Rush is a premium UV cured polyurethane coating from Loba, a leading manufacturer of wood floor finishes. Rush is a high-performance, water-based coating designed to protect wood floors from wear and tear, while also enhancing the natural beauty of the wood. One of the unique features of Rush is its fast curing time. Unlike traditional polyurethane coatings that can take several days to dry and cure, Rush can be cured in just a few hours, allowing floors to be finished quickly and efficiently. This is particularly beneficial in commercial settings, where downtime can be costly. Another key feature of Rush is its exceptional durability. It is specifically formulated to resist scratches, scuffs, and other types of damage, making it an ideal choice for high-traffic areas such as commercial floors. Additionally, Rush offers excellent chemical resistance, ensuring that it will stand up to the harsh chemicals commonly used in commercial cleaning products. Rush is also a low VOC (volatile organic compounds) coating, which means it emits fewer harmful chemicals into the environment than traditional coatings. This makes it a more environmentally friendly choice for both commercial and residential applications. In terms of aesthetics, Rush offers a clear, natural finish that enhances the natural beauty of the wood. It is available in a beautiful, modern Matt/Satin finish to suit all design preferences. Rush is a high-performance, fast-curing, and durable coating that offers excellent protection for wood floors in commercial and residential settings. Its low VOC formulation and clear, natural finish make it a popular choice among environmentally conscious designers and architects.

Rush vs Water Based

The main difference between water-based polyurethane and UV-cured polyurethane, such as Loba's WS Rush, is the method of curing. Water-based polyurethane cures through a process of evaporation and coalescence, where the water in the mixture evaporates and the polyurethane particles coalesce and harden over time. This process can take several hours or even days, depending on the environmental conditions. UV-cured polyurethane, on the other hand, cures almost instantly through exposure to ultraviolet light. When the UV light hits the polyurethane, a photochemical reaction occurs, causing the polyurethane to harden quickly. This results in a very durable and long-lasting finish that can be applied in thin layers. Loba's WS Rush is a type of UV-cured polyurethane that can be applied in very thin layers, resulting in a finish that is even more durable than traditional water-based polyurethane. The quick curing time of UV-cured polyurethane also means that floors can be used much sooner than with water-based polyurethane.
